PROBLEM SOLUTIONS
WATERHEATER
Unit does not ignite
when water goes
through the unit.
• Is the power on the water heater?
• Is the gas on?
• Is the flow rate over 0.5 GPM (1.9 L/min)? (p. 37)
• Is the filter on cold water inlet clean? (p. 41)
• Check for reverse connection and cross connection. (p. 22)
• If you use the remote controller and/or temperature controller, is
the power button turned on? (p. 37 and 38)
• Check if the inlet temperature is too high.
The fan motor is
still spinning after
operation has stopped.
• This is normal. After operation has stopped, the fan motor keeps
running from 15 to 70 seconds in order to re-ignite quickly, as well
as purge all the exhaust gas out of the flue.
Abnormal sounds from
the water heater.
• Is the correct gas type of a water heater installed? (p. 6)
• Are the DIPswitch settings for your altitude set correctly? (p. 28)
• Check the flame quality. (p 41)
• Is the intake or exhaust vent blocked? (p. 10)
• Is the vent length and diameter correct? (p. 11 to 16)
• Is the manifold pressure set correctly? (p. 4)

Remotecontroller
Controller does not
display anything when
the power button is
turned on.
• Make sure the water heater is supplied with power.
• Make sure the connection to the water heater is correct. (p. 26 and
27)
NOTICE:
When the water heater has not operated for five minutes or more,
the display of the controllers turns off to conserve energy.
